Soybean vs. Maple syrup — In-Depth Nutrition Comparison

Compare

Important differences between Soybean and Maple syrup

  • Soybean has more Iron, Copper, Phosphorus, Fiber, Vitamin B6, Vitamin K, Magnesium, and Folate, however, Maple syrup has more Manganese, and Vitamin B2.
  • Maple syrup's daily need coverage for Manganese is 91% more.

The food varieties used in the comparison are Soybeans, mature cooked, boiled, without salt and Syrups, maple.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Soybean Maple syrup Opinion
Net carbs 2.36g 67.04g Maple syrup
Protein 18.21g 0.04g Soybean
Fats 8.97g 0.06g Soybean
Carbs 8.36g 67.04g Maple syrup
Calories 172kcal 260kcal Maple syrup
Fructose 0.52g Maple syrup
Sugar 3g 60.46g Soybean
Fiber 6g 0g Soybean
Calcium 102mg 102mg
Iron 5.14mg 0.11mg Soybean
Magnesium 86mg 21mg Soybean
Phosphorus 245mg 2mg Soybean
Potassium 515mg 212mg Soybean
Sodium 1mg 12mg Soybean
Zinc 1.15mg 1.47mg Maple syrup
Copper 0.407mg 0.018mg Soybean
Manganese 0.824mg 2.908mg Maple syrup
Selenium 7.3µg 0.6µg Soybean
Vitamin A 9IU 0IU Soybean
Vitamin E 0.35mg 0mg Soybean
Vitamin C 1.7mg 0mg Soybean
Vitamin B1 0.155mg 0.066mg Soybean
Vitamin B2 0.285mg 1.27mg Maple syrup
Vitamin B3 0.399mg 0.081mg Soybean
Vitamin B5 0.179mg 0.036mg Soybean
Vitamin B6 0.234mg 0.002mg Soybean
Folate 54µg 0µg Soybean
Vitamin K 19.2µg 0µg Soybean
Tryptophan 0.242mg Soybean
Threonine 0.723mg Soybean
Isoleucine 0.807mg Soybean
Leucine 1.355mg Soybean
Lysine 1.108mg Soybean
Methionine 0.224mg Soybean
Phenylalanine 0.869mg Soybean
Valine 0.831mg Soybean
Histidine 0.449mg Soybean
Saturated Fat 1.297g 0.007g Maple syrup
Monounsaturated Fat 1.981g 0.011g Soybean
Polyunsaturated fat 5.064g 0.017g Soybean
